# Optimizing Supply Chains: A Logistics Case Study
One of the standout practical applications covered in the program is supply chain optimization. Imagine a logistics company struggling with inefficiencies due to outdated methods. By applying machine learning algorithms, the program's participants learn to predict demand more accurately, optimize routes, and reduce operational costs.
For instance, a case study from the program involved a multinational logistics firm that implemented predictive analytics to forecast demand for seasonal products. Using historical data and machine learning models, the firm was able to reduce stockouts by 20% and cut excess inventory by 15%. This not only improved customer satisfaction but also led to significant cost savings.
The hands-on projects in the program allow students to work with real datasets, giving them a taste of the challenges and rewards of applying machine learning in a practical setting. By the end of the course, participants are well-versed in techniques like linear programming, integer programming, and heuristic methods, which are essential for optimizing supply chains.
# Enhancing Predictive Analytics in Finance
Machine learning is revolutionizing the finance industry, and the Professional Certificate program delves deep into its applications. Financial institutions are increasingly relying on predictive models to make informed decisions, from risk assessment to portfolio management.
A real-world case study from the program focused on a financial institution that used machine learning to improve its credit risk assessment. By leveraging advanced algorithms, the institution could identify high-risk borrowers more accurately, reducing default rates by 10%. This not only protected the institution's assets but also allowed it to offer more competitive interest rates to low-risk customers.
The program's modules on predictive analytics and risk management provide a robust foundation in these areas. Participants learn to build and validate predictive models using tools like Python and R, ensuring they are well-prepared to tackle real-world financial challenges.
# Improving Customer Segmentation in Marketing
Customer segmentation is a critical aspect of modern marketing strategies, and machine learning offers powerful tools to enhance this process. The certificate program explores how clustering algorithms and neural networks can be used to segment customers more effectively.
In one of the program's case studies, a retail company utilized machine learning to segment its customer base. By analyzing purchasing behavior and demographic data, the company was able to create highly targeted marketing campaigns. This approach resulted in a 15% increase in customer engagement and a 12% boost in sales.
The practical projects in the program allow participants to experiment with different segmentation techniques, from K-means clustering to hierarchical clustering. By the end of the course, participants are adept at using machine learning to gain insights into customer behavior and optimize marketing strategies.
